29 CFR 1926.501(b)(10): "Roofing work on Low-slope roofs." Except as otherwise provided in paragraph (b) of this section, each employee engaged in roofing activities on low-slope roofs, with unprotected sides and edges 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els shall be protected from falling by guardrail systems, safety net systems, personal fall arrest systems, or a combination of warning line system and guardrail system, warning line system and safety net system, or warning line system and personal fall arrest system, or warning line system and safety monitoring system. Or, on roofs 50-feet (15.25 m) or less in width (see Appendix A to subpart M of this part), the use of a safety monitoring system alone [i.e. without the warning line system] is permitted.  Located on the east side of a commercial structure, one employee was observed installing shingles on a low slope pitched roof structure while not utilizing an adequate fall protection system. Potential Fall Heights were measured to be 18'-9" with a roof pitch of 4/12.  The Jose Ortiz was previously cited for a violation of this occupational safety and health standard or its equivalent standard 29 CFR 1926.501(b)(13), which was contained in OSHA inspection number 1045008, citation number 1, item number 1 and was affirmed as a final order on 05/12/2015, with respect to a workplace located at 11535 Regency Square Court, Cincinnati, OH 45231.
